About Converting Troy ounce per Cubic inches to Slugs per Milliliter
Troy ounce per Cubic inch and Slug per Milliliter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
slugs per milliliter = troy ounce per cubic inches × 0.000130057779394
This factor comes from each unit's defined relationship to the category's base unit: 1 troy ounce per cubic inch equals 1898.0506087 base units, and 1 slug per milliliter equals 14593902.9372 base units, so dividing one by the other gives the direct troy ounce per cubic inch-to-slug per milliliter factor of 0.000130057779394.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
